As AI is increasingly injected into every facet of our lives whether we like it or not, it seems we can only watch in a mixture of horror and frustration as so many of our once-reliable institutions become unusable husks of their former selves. Take, for instance, Google. The search engine’s PageRank algorithm was such a massive hit when it launched that it wasn’t long before contemporary competitors like WebCrawler, Lycos, and AskJeeves were swept into the dustbin of history and Google experienced brand verbification, its name now synonymous with online queries. Cut to the sorry state of affairs a quarter century later. Google Search is still the top website in the world in terms of page visits, but the bloom is clearly off the rose, and AI seems to be the source of customer dissatisfaction. After Alphabet began injecting artificial intelligence summaries at the top of its search results, users started noticing some weird answers that ranged from innocuously funny to downright dangerous.…
